Originally Posted by audipwr1
Can you link me to where to get the pump?
Bought it on amazon. Search for bilge pump and look for the same one as you have. Pretty sure it's a Rule. Or the Atwood tsunami is good too. They don't last forever, but they're around $20, so buy 2 and have a spare. 😃

I have 2 Comets (head and shirt) one has higher GPM than the other but even the slower one is fine (but the other not too much either). In other words, great pumps that will both do the job.
2 caveats- don't put bleach in your box- the seals on the pumps don't like it and, keep the pumps free of debris- they can kill the impellers.
